Most students fall under one of three paths. The conventional first aid course covers the huge picture, CPR drills focus on life support, and role-specific attachments handle bronchial asthma, anaphylaxis, low-voltage rescue, or remote location challenges. Newcastle first aid programs generally comply with the nationwide devices of competency, with small variants in tempo and evaluation style.
- Core first aid: HLTAID011 Offer Emergency Treatment. This is the go-to for work environments and area organisations. Anticipate mixed learning, a theory element online, and a hands-on workshop that practices hemorrhaging control, fractures and strains, bandaging, shock management, and yes, lots of CPR. CPR-only refreshers: HLTAID009 Supply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ation. If your first aid certification is still valid but your CPR is due, this short course keeps you present on compressions, breaths, AED usage, and choking management. Childcare and education: HLTAID012 Give Emergency Treatment in an education and treatment setup. This builds on HLTAID011 with targeted material on paediatric CPR, fever, seizures, asthma, and anaphylaxis. Advanced first aid and remote components: Much less common in conventional workplaces, even more usual in construction, energies, and exterior entertainment. The emphasis widens to scene management over longer time frames. Industry bolt-ons: Bronchial asthma and anaphylaxis administration, low-voltage rescue, oxygen therapy, and hand-operated handling.
A reliable Newcastle first aid program will certainly specify the devices provided, the anticipated period, any type of requirement online modules, and the equipment made use of in assessment.

What an excellent CPR course really feels like
The base test for cpr training newcastle is just how your breast compression technique cares for 10 minutes of exertion, not the very first thirty secs. Genuine fatigue subjects shallow compressions and inconsistent rate. Manikins with responses screens assist you right deepness and recoil in actual time. The best cpr program newcastle sessions run numerous cycles with brief rests, since that is where your strategy improves and your self-confidence settles.
Breaths matter too. The pendulum swings every couple of years in between compression-only and compressions plus rescue breaths. In adult out-of-hospital apprehensions, compression-only mouth-to-mouth resuscitation is an acceptable bridge when a barrier device is not available, but your evaluation will certainly need both compressions and breaths. Your instructor needs to describe subtlety: sinking and paediatric situations need air flows early, opioid overdoses take advantage of ventilations while you provide naloxone if educated, and serious anaphylaxis can need hostile airway positioning. You desire a course that does not give you mottos, it provides you judgment.
Certificates, validity, and timelines that capture people out
A first aid certificate newcastle connected to HLTAID011 generally continues to be current for 3 years. Mouth-to-mouth resuscitation money is one year under most workplace plans and insurance provider assumptions. People commonly neglect this and book a solitary refresher late, which can create compliance spaces. If your role is audited or you function under a high quality framework, set calendar pointers at 10 and 11 months for mouth-to-mouth resuscitation, and at 33 months for initial aid.
Childcare certifications adhere to more stringent setups in numerous solutions, motivating yearly CPR and even more constant bronchial asthma and anaphylaxis refreshers. Paediatrics, asthma, and anaphylaxis: the three circumstances moms and dads remember
Parents, carers, and very early childhood years educators usually ask for specifics about respiratory tract administration for kids, bronchial asthma activity plans, and anaphylaxis. A strong emergency treatment and mouth-to-mouth resuscitation program newcastle will provide you exercise with paediatric manikins and spacer strategies. For asthma, the four-by-four policy (4 puffs, four breaths per smoke, repeat after four minutes if needed) continues to be common, but instructors ought to connect it back to the casualty's composed plan.
For anaphylaxis, you will manage numerous autoinjector types. In the last few years, I have seen extra confusion about the length of time to hold the tool in position and whether a 2nd dosage is risk-free. You will certainly find out to hold for three secs in a lot of present devices, massage is not called for, and a 2nd dose after five minutes serves if signs and symptoms linger. Not every program enters subtleties like biphasic reactions, yet excellent ones a minimum of prepare you for prolonged monitoring till the ambulance arrives.

Common myths that lose time
I still hear these in Newcastle classrooms.
You has to look for a pulse before beginning CPR. In out-of-hospital settings, pulse checks delay activity and are unreliable. If the individual is less competent and not breathing typically, begin compressions.
You will certainly break ribs if you press hard sufficient. You might, especially in older grownups. Correct depth issues more than worry of a fracture. Broken ribs heal, cardiac arrest does not.
Only experienced individuals ought to utilize an AED. Instruments are designed for untrained bystanders. They are safe, they self-analyse, and they will not shock unless indicated.
Someone having a seizure should be restrained or have something placed in their mouth. Never ever restrain or put things in the mouth. Secure the head, clear the location, time the seizure, and take care of the airway afterward.
